Keep a Fire Extinguisher handy



Discharges can occur in your kitchen, a defective Christmas decor, a wayward fire place, the bbq pit, etc. It can occur anywhere so maintain a fire extinguisher in your house to attend to emergency situations. Make certain this is totally loaded and evaluated yearly. You need to recognize just how to use it so you will certainly have the existence of mind in case a fire appears in your house. And also remember, do not focus on the top of the fire. Constantly point the fire extinguisher nozzle at the base to kill the resource. Couple this device with smoke detector and also CO detectors. Having these items around stops a full-on fire which will certainly require the firemen to splash your home in substantial quantities of water.

Look out for All Sort of Leaks



A dripping pipe can lead to significant structural damage. Do not wait before it escalates if you find any kind of leaks in your home. Normal signs are:
Bubbling paint
Peeling wallpaper
Water spots
Drooping ceiling
Existence of mold as well as mold
Mildewy smell

Home Appliance Fire Safety Tips


Clothes Dryer Fire Safety Tips


Never use a drier without a lint filter. Always clean the lint filter before and after you use it and remove the lint that has accumulated around the drum.



Make sure the air exhaust vent pipe is not restricted and the vent flap opens when the dryer operates.



Keep the area around your dryer clear of the things that can burn.



If drying clothes take longer than normal, you should clean the lint from the vent pipe at least once a year, or more, if needed.


Washing Machine Fire Safety Tips




Do not overload your washing machine.



Make sure that your machine is properly grounded and connected.



Do not leave your washing machine running unattended.


Cooking Range Fire Safety Tips


Keep the stovetop and oven clean and free from grease or other food particles. Never place combustible materials near the stove.



Never leave the range unattended if you are cooking. Turn the range off when you have to leave the kitchen.



Turn the pot and pan’s handle inward to prevent knocking them off the stove.



Consider installing safety devices such as stove knob stops, stove locking straps, and safety guards, especially if you have small children in the household.



When cooking, you should roll up your sleeves, tie back your hair, and wear non-slip footwear.



Before using your gas range, make sure that there is no gas leak smell. If it does, open a window and contact a professional.



Keep fire extinguishers, baking soda, or a metal lid nearby and use them to put out the fires.
